Weitz & Luxenberg

Weitz & Luxenberg, a law firm in the United States, is regarded as one of the top mesothelioma lawyers. The firm has handled more than 50,000 asbestos lawsuits and has secured more than $8.5 billion in settlements and verdicts for clients across the United States. The attorneys and staff, as well as partners, are dedicated to ensuring that clients get the compensation they deserve.

Founded in 1986, Weitz & Luxenberg is based in New York City and has offices nationwide. The firm has received national recognition for its remarkable results in asbestos litigation, including being named to the 2021 KCIC Industry Report list of the best mesothelioma firms.

Weitz & Luxenberg represents individuals who have been diagnosed with m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related diseases, such as asbestosis and lung cancer. In addition to helping patients of mesothelioma. The firm assists their families to pursue financial compensation. The firm will only charge you if they prevail in your case. The firm will only collect payment in the event of an agreement or verdict in your favor.

The attorneys at Weitz & Luxenberg have handled many asbestos cases on behalf of their clients including a $53 million verdict for brake mechanics who developed mesothelioma following years of exposure to asbestos. The firm also helped secure a $25 million verdict for two electricians who developed mesothelioma. They argued that the companies that created the products they used were aware of the dangers that asbestos poses however, they did not inform workers.

The firm has also been successful in obtaining several asbestos trust fund claims on behalf of its clients. These claims are made against asbestos companies that have been bankrupt. In these situations, the mesothelioma lawyers at Weitz & Luxenberg will work with you to determine where and when you were exposed to asbestos, to make the appropriate claim.

Cooney & Conway

A lawyer who specializes in asbestos will make sure that victims receive compensation for their illnesses. This can help pay for treatment costs, loss of income and other financial concerns that arise from the disease. An attorney can also help the victim's family obtain death benefits if they have lost a loved one due to mesothelioma or other asbestos-related diseases.

The law firm of Cooney & Conway is based in Chicago and includes more than 20 Illinois mesothelioma lawyers who have years of experience. The firm has a national presence and has secured significant awards for victims of asbestos exposure. The attorneys are experienced and compassionate. They are aware of the issues that asbestos-related illnesses can cause in addition to the physical and emotional strain of times.

They are a plaintiffs-only firm that concentrates on asbestos victims. They have helped a variety of clients receive significant settlements of multimillion dollars. These awards have allowed their clients to pay for life-sustaining treatments and other expenses. They have access to all resources available and can help their clients receive the highest award.

Lawyers for mesothelioma will look over medical records, asbestos test results as well as work histories and other documents in order to determine how and where the victim was exposed. They will then file a lawsuit against the companies that are responsible for their client’s asbestos exposure. They will also pursue any other legal avenues available for compensating asbestos victims, including trust funds and VA benefits.

A mesothelioma lawyer who is experienced will handle all aspects of the case, from obtaining evidence to negotiating with defending lawyers. They will also be able identify procedural mistakes, ensure that defendants are not provided with information that they are not entitled to and ensure that the clients receive an equitable settlement.

Asbestos litigation can be complicated and requires the expertise of a mesothelioma attorney mesothelioma lawyer who is familiar with the laws of each state. They can also provide information on what kinds of asbestos lawsuits are available and which will be the most appropriate for a victim's individual situation. They can also help their clients file the appropriate claims before the statute of limitations expires.
